Job description

  • Develop and execute supplier-centric strategies for the India supply base with a spend of 125 million USD, including contracting, joint business development plans, growth roadmaps, risk mitigation, and exit strategies aligned with global procurement and business priorities.
  • Lead and develop the procurement team, including the Category Manager API at the Kalwe site with a spend of ~85 million USD and the India sourcing office, ensuring alignment with global supplier strategies, strong performance, and effective cross-functional collaboration.
  • Coordinate API launch strategies with Development and global launch Management, conduct benchmarking and lead negotiations and alternative sourcing execution to prior to launch to ensure launch competitiveness.
  • Align with stakeholders on and engage in global supplier-related initiatives, such as tender management, cashflow improvement or inventory optimization.
  • Direct the identification of sourcing strategies and identify, engage and manage the relationships with key internal stakeholders and external suppliers, and exert significant influence to drive Procurement projects.
  • Direct the negotiation of agreements and lead the establishment of contracts to decrease total cost with specified quality and service levels and ensure supply security and ensure that savings are tracked according to group guidelines.
  • Direct the implementation and utilization of Procurement systems and ensure consistent tracking of savings, benchmarking and other Procurement KPIs, according to group policies.
  • Demonstrate thought leadership related to the identification, implementation and continuous improvement of sourcing best practices, systems and processes and policies alignment.
  • Direct the preparation and finalization of Procurement investments plans and budgets. Oversee the coordination and development of Procurement teams. Reporting of technical complaints / adverse events / special case scenarios related to Sandoz products within 24 hours of receipt.
